SPX6900 Hits $1.89 ATH as TOKEN6900 Presale Tops $637K in Meme Coin Frenzy

Jul 17, 2025, 9:41 p.m. 2 sources positive

SPX6900 (SPX), the satirical meme coin parodying the S&P 500, has surged to a new all-time high of $1.89 – marking a staggering 134,000% increase since its February 2023 low and 8,261% annual growth. This rally coincides with the explosive presale performance of its ideological successor TOKEN6900 (T6900), which has raised $637,000 in just 17 days toward its $5 million hard cap.

Both tokens epitomize the resurgence of meme coin mania, with the sector's market cap nearing $80 billion. TOKEN6900, priced at $0.0066 during presale, explicitly rejects utility in favor of pure "vibe liquidity" and meme culture, offering 93% APY staking rewards. Its manifesto declares it "the apex predator of meme markets" powered by "delusion and collective hallucination," while SPX6900's growth trajectory – climbing from $0.0107 to $1.80 in under a year – serves as a blueprint for speculative investors.

The frenzy extends beyond these tokens, evidenced by Pump.fun's recent $500 million ICO sellout in 12 minutes. TOKEN6900's presale momentum includes whale acquisitions exceeding $11K, with the project targeting a $0.007125 price by presale conclusion.
